In-service Workshops
Mining Matters works with teachers to increase the overall presence of quality Earth science education within in the classroom. By offering teacher workshops, in-service professional development opportunities are made available to teachers across the country.
Workshops are centred around Mining Matters Earth Science Resource Kits. Designed by teachers for teachers, Mining Matters resource kits meet regional Earth science and geography curriculum expectations, bringing relevant, accurate Earth science programs to the classroom. These kits provide teachers with up-to-date fact sheets, background information, and rock and mineral samples for use in their classrooms. The kits, when combined with a half-day (3 hours) to full-day (5 hours) workshop, gives teachers the confidence to be the classroom experts in Canadian Earth sciences. Workshops are available to be hosted by a school board, teacher organization, or can be made available at a special event like a convention or conference. Workshops can be arranged accommodating up to 24 teachers anywhere in Canada with at least four weeks prior notice. For an outline of the workshops available

The board’s curriculum coordinator, their designate, or the teacher organization must arrange the details of the workshop, including the following:
- Confirming the workshop date and location
- Determining the number of teachers attending
- Handling all payments
